lloyd esseLloyd H. Esse, 87, of Morrison, IL, died Tuesday, January 20, 2015, at Pleasant View Rehabilitation & Health Care Center in Morrison.

Lloyd was born May 15, 1927, in Finlayson, MN, to Theodore and Julia (Berg) Esse. He was a graduate of Finlayson High School and served in the United States Army from 1945-1947. Lloyd married Dorothy Robertson on December 29, 1950, in Morrison. She died December 6, 1972. He then married Margaret Geerts on January 25, 1975, in Morrison. After the war, Lloyd was employed by the Wire Mill in Sterling, IL. From 1951 until 1964 he managed the former Whiteside FS fertilizer plant in Lyndon, IL. He was then promoted to Assistant General Manager of Whiteside FS and moved to the Morrison office. He became the General Manager in 1966, retiring in August of 1988. While he lived in Lyndon, he was a member of Lyndon United Methodist Church and taught Sunday School. He was also a member of the Lyndon Volunteer Fire Department. After coming to Morrison he became a member of First Presbyterian Church and served as an elder. He belonged the Morrison Rotary and was a recipient of the Paul Harris Fellowship award. For several years he served as an outside director for Farm Credit. Lloyd was also a member of the Morrison American Legion.
